I have a Dell XPS M1210 and I can confirm that this has been an issue at
least since Dapper (6.06).

In the past I solved it by replacing the kernel with a custom kernel with the 
only difference being that
MMC is not dynamically loaded (as a module) but built into the kernel.

The weird thing is that sporadically, an inserted card would be detected
and mounted ... no clue as to why it doesn't work every time.

Of course the card reader is fully functional in Windows XP.

lspci
03:01.1 Generic system peripheral [0805]: Ricoh Co Ltd R5C822 
SD/SDIO/MMC/MS/MSPro Host Adapter (rev 19)
03:01.2 System peripheral: Ricoh Co Ltd Unknown device 0843 (rev 01)
03:01.3 System peripheral: Ricoh Co Ltd R5C592 Memory Stick Bus Host Adapter 
(rev 0a)
03:01.4 System peripheral: Ricoh Co Ltd xD-Picture Card Controller (rev 05)
